Security-First Messaging Confide’s encrypted, disappearing messages and screenshot-protection position it to win security-conscious teams such as legal, finance, healthcare, and journalism. Sales plays could emphasize end-to-end privacy, data-retention controls, and seamless integration with Google Workspace; also enable B2B licensing of its ScreenShieldKit to third-party apps as a revenue stream.
Enterprise Reengagement With a history of Confide for Business and privacy-focused features, there is an opportunity to re-engage small-to-mid-size organizations seeking compliant confidential messaging. Build a targeted outreach program, offer short onboarding, and position as a privacy-compliant alternative to consumer-grade apps within regulated industries.
Partner Ecosystem ScreenShieldKit and the ability to license core privacy tech opens a partner path with developers, MSPs, and security integrators. Propose co-selling and white-label arrangements with IT consultancies or software vendors to embed Confide’s privacy controls in larger product suites or enterprise deployments.
Tech Stack Advantage The use of privacy-focused tools like OneTrust and a modern web stack (PWA, Nginx) can be leveraged to market to IT buyers prioritizing governance and security. Suggest offering enterprise-grade controls, audit trails, and simplified deployment within existing IT ecosystems.
Niche Competitive Fit In a crowded field, Confide can stand out by targeting niche segments that demand stronger privacy guarantees and non-retention policies—law firms, regulated healthcare, and financial services. Propose industry-specific use cases, demos, and compliance-ready features to accelerate sales conversations and shorten sales cycles.
